KLNR080.V Product Overview
Category: Electronic Component
Use: KLNR080.V is a voltage regulator used to maintain a stable output voltage in electronic circuits.
Characteristics: This component is known for its high precision, low dropout voltage, and low quiescent current. It comes in a small package, making it suitable for compact electronic devices.
Package: The KLNR080.V is available in a surface-mount package, ensuring easy integration into circuit boards.
Essence: The essence of KLNR080.V lies in its ability to provide reliable voltage regulation in various electronic applications.
Packaging/Quantity: It is typically sold in reels containing a specific quantity, such as 3000 units per reel.

Working Principles
The KLNR080.V operates by comparing the output voltage to a reference voltage and adjusting the internal circuitry to maintain a constant output voltage despite variations in the input voltage or load conditions.

Detailed and Complete Alternative Models
Some alternative models to KLNR080.V include: - LM317: A versatile adjustable voltage regulator - LT1086: A high-current, low dropout regulator - ADP3338: A low quiescent current LDO regulator
